Both LinkedIn and Facebook have professional groups for RV Camp Ground Owners. I did find one group on Facebook of veteran/military campground users? You might find some commonality in just the regular owners groups.
I would also check out your Chamber of Commerce, they are a good resource in providing connections with folks looking start up a business. From a state level you might want to check with state's SBA or the state Chamber of Commerce, many times there are special programs for veterans via the SBA or even programs via the Chamber.
